Hey, honda tech I have a 91 crx with a b16a swap I'm using a obd1 Ecu,
I am having a problem with my motor sputtering, It runs fine when I first drive it, after 5min my motor starts to sputter and gets worse and worse.


Heres a little lead, I can hit vtec at 5800 when cold but once it's warmed up I try to hit vtec again and I get a code 21 which is the solenoid?

I didn't have this problem before when I first had the swap put in. I just need to check some issues, My oil level stayed the same I don't see much smoke coming from exhaust and my coolant level still the same as well where else can I check?

just changed spark plugs as well.

Bump, fixed the electrical issue it was my alternator, but my car still missfires, and tach sometimes stops working.

Also when I turn on the headlights at night it takes like 10 seconds for my dashboard lights to turn on.

When I hit Vtec, it sometimes throws a code 21 for Vtec pressure sensor.

Sounds like your distributor is failing, causing both misfires and tach issues. As for vtec, remove the solenoid assembly from the head and make sure the screens in the gasket are clean. But be prepared with a new gasket in hand before doing so. I wouldn't advise reusing the old one.

I agree that it is distributor related. more specifically the ICM or coil.the ICM sends the tach signal.I'd start there,but this can be anything from the dizzy to the spark plugs.

The dashboard lights problem sounds like a dead battery
